Pondok Santai Kak Dadut

Pondok santai kak dadutPondok santai kak dadut is one of the most well-known restaurants on Jalan Gajah Mada. This Indonesian eatery specializes in authentic Indonesian dishes, including rendang, nasi goreng, and sate. With its cozy atmosphere and friendly staff, it's a popular choice among locals and tourists alike.

1. ABC Seafood Restaurant:
ABC Seafood Restaurant is a local favorite that specializes in delectable seafood dishes. Renowned for their signature chili crab and black pepper crab, this restaurant receives rave reviews for its succulent seafood, generous portions, and friendly service. Prices at ABC Seafood Restaurant are considered reasonable, making it an excellent choice for those seeking an authentic Singaporean dining experience.

2. Nasi Padang Minang:
Lauded by locals as one of the best places to savor Indonesian cuisine, Nasi Padang Minang offers an extensive range of flavorsome dishes from the Minangkabau region. With aromatic rice served alongside an array of delectable curries, grilled meats, and vegetable dishes, this restaurant is known for its authenticity and affordability. The locals often flock here to enjoy a satisfying meal at pocket-friendly prices.

3. Ah Loy Thai:
For those craving Thai cuisine, Ah Loy Thai is a popular restaurant on Jalan Gajah Mada that receives high praise from both locals and tourists. Known for its flavorful and reasonably priced dishes, highlights include their mouthwatering green curry, pad Thai, and mango sticky rice dessert. The cozy ambiance and attentive staff make Ah Loy Thai a top choice for Thai food enthusiasts.

4. Bornga Korean BBQ Restaurant:
Bornga Korean BBQ Restaurant is a go-to spot for Korean cuisine aficionados. With its premium quality marinated meats and authentic flavors, this restaurant offers an immersive dining experience. Recommended dishes include the samgyeopsal (pork belly), bulgogi (marinated beef), and kimchi pancake. Prices at Bornga are slightly higher compared to other options on Jalan Gajah Mada, but the quality and taste make it worth the splurge.

5. Warung MJS:
Warung MJS is a hidden gem that offers Indonesian street food at affordable prices. Frequented by locals seeking a quick and satisfying meal, this small eatery is praised for its tasty nasi goreng (fried rice), mie goreng (fried noodles), and satay skewers. The casual ambiance and friendly service create a welcoming atmosphere for diners.
